    Boarded for Edge Villa on Sunday at T25 in Port Everglades (Ascent). Met by the Retreat Manager and assigned an escort. Very pleasant. Escorted to the EV which was ready. Never even sat down in the Retreat Embarkation Lounge. Wine selections already in place. Chiller already full of the items I'd requested from the Shoreside Retreat Concierge. 2nd time in an EV after 2 times in a PH on the Constellation. T25 rocks for upper level suites!

    Been really rocking and rolling, especially noticeable at night. Made it into Grand Cayman with a rainy start but enjoyed the plunge pool on the balcony when the sun came out later.

     

    Tried Le Petit Chef for the first time last night. Cute but I can see why people say one and done. What dishes do you recommend at Le Voyage?

     

    Put in our first round of laundry yesterday morning as butler says it’s unlimited for us. Suite perks page on Celebrity’s site says it’s only for a couple bags per trip. He also says that thermal suite access is unlimited but we haven’t made it to the spa to check. Web site says only Aqua Class get spa included. 
     

    Asked about bridge or engine control room tours and butler said that suite perk “stopped last week” but we were welcome to book the paid behind the scenes tour.

    I just won a Move Up from Sky Suite to Edge Villa for our sailing next month. I received an email from the Shoreside Retreat Concierge refunding the $600 in OBC I'd prepaid towards six nights of specialty dining! The email indicated I'd get a call next week. Email excerpt below:

     

     

    Guests in our Royal Suites and above receive unlimited complimentary specialty dining. As a result I have canceled some of your paying specialty dining reservations and secured them complimentary directly in their respective reservation system.  Because of that these restaurants will no longer appear in your calendar.
